I applied online. The process took 1 day. I interviewed at F5 (Seattle, WA) in Mar 2010
Interview
Received email from HR, that they would like to interview for Software Engineer position. The interview started off with the basic Networking questions (TCP/IP vs UDP), router, switch, etc.. Then moving towards more into core computer science questions with questions on Operating Systems with Inter Process Communication and Message Passing, then questions on C/C++ with the keyword usage. Overall an average interview, but since it was Software Engineer position I did not expect too much of networking questions, but since this is a networking company, it is assumed that these questions would be asked.
